Trip Overview

The average train between Vienna and Oxford takes 28h 50m and the fastest train takes 28h 10m. The train runs, on average, 6 times per week from Vienna to Oxford.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.

Vienna to Oxford train times

Trains run 6 times a week between Vienna and Oxford. The earliest departure is at 8:08 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Vienna is at 8:08 AM which arrives into Oxford at 11:18 AM. All services require a transfer at Salzburg Hauptbahnhof and take an average of 28h 50m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

What companies run services between Vienna, Austria and Oxford, England?

You can take a train from Wien Westbahnhof to Oxford via Salzburg Hauptbahnhof, München Hbf, Amsterdam Centraal, London St. Pancras Int., King's Cross St. Pancras station, Paddington, and London Paddington in around 19h 20m.
